Last night on Channel 4 (available on 4OD) was a cracking documentary on cyber bullying.
How many of us would know what cyber bullying is?
How many of us on here have been subjected to cyber bullying whilst online.
How many of us would know what to do if we were being cyber bullied.
There are some typical behaviors such as lighting the touch paper, creating the spark and then stepping back and watching it all unfold. Familiar to some I am sure.
There are clear methods of bullying.
And there are many more much more subtle forms of cyber bullying.
If you get a chance, watch the programme. It will be uncomfortable for some and eye opening for others.
